1. What is a mortgage simulator and how does it work?
A mortgage simulator is a digital tool that allows users to calculate and visualize different financing scenarios for purchasing a home. Through this platform, you can enter key information such as the loan amount, interest rate, loan term, and other relevant factors. The simulator will provide you with a clear breakdown of the monthly payments you will need to make, as well as the total cost of the loan over time. This not only facilitates comparison between different mortgage offers but also helps you understand how variations in the conditions can affect your monthly budget and your ability to pay.
The operation of a mortgage simulator is quite intuitive. By entering the requested data, the simulator uses financial formulas to automatically calculate monthly payments and other important financial aspects, such as the interest accrued during the loan period. Additionally, many simulators allow real-time variable adjustments, meaning you can experiment with different interest rates or terms to see how they impact your finances. This ability to customize is invaluable for those looking not only to acquire a property but to do so from an informed and secure position, ensuring that every decision made aligns with their current and future financial situation.

3. Comparison between different types of loans: which one to choose?
When considering the purchase of a home, it is essential to analyze the different loan options available, as each type can offer specific advantages and disadvantages. Traditional mortgage loans, for example, typically offer lower interest rates and longer terms, making monthly payments more manageable. On the other hand, adjustable-rate loans may be attractive at the outset due to their lower initial costs, but there is a risk that rates may increase in the future. A mortgage calculator will allow you to effectively compare these different types of financing, helping you understand which one best fits your financial needs and long-term goals.
In addition to traditional and adjustable loans, there are other alternatives such as FHA or VA loans designed to facilitate access to housing for certain groups of people. These programs may offer more favorable conditions such as lower down payment requirements or the elimination of private mortgage insurance in some cases. By using a mortgage simulator, you can assess how these options will impact your budget and what additional benefits you might gain by choosing one alternative over another. Making informed decisions based on this comparison can make a significant difference in your journey towards purchasing your ideal home.

5. Common mistakes when using mortgage calculators and how to avoid them.
When using a mortgage simulator, it is common for users to make certain mistakes that can affect the accuracy of the results and, consequently, their financial decisions. One of the most frequent errors is not entering all relevant data correctly, such as the loan amount or the interest rate. This can lead to incorrect projections about monthly payments and the total amount to be paid. To avoid this, it is essential to take the necessary time to gather all pertinent information and ensure that each figure entered is accurate.
Another common mistake is not considering all the expenses associated with buying a home. Many people focus only on the loan amount and interest rates, forgetting important aspects like insurance, taxes, and other administrative fees. This oversight can lead to unpleasant surprises in the future. To prevent this, it is advisable to use calculators that include these additional costs or to create a detailed breakdown before making any calculations. This way, you can have a more complete and realistic view of your investment in housing.
